Output 29a37f384425b387d91688657528112af82d108ca744268c526ba81091641e0d:0

value
41670489
script pubkey
OP_0 OP_PUSHBYTES_20 abf30b018818e0ccf047d1d1f5c0a304d8c5fd6e
address
bc1q40eskqvgrrsveuz868glts9rqnvvtltwlslwrv
transaction
29a37f384425b387d91688657528112af82d108ca744268c526ba81091641e0d